MEMORANDUM.

The appeal should be dismissed, without costs. The question certified refers to "the order of the Supreme Court, as affirmed by this Court" whereas the order of the Appellate Division affirmed two separate orders of Special Term dated April 4, 1979 and May 7, 1979.
